Credit Score Guidelines

A strong credit score is a cornerstone of loan approval. For conventional loans, a minimum credit score of 620 is typically required, though scores of 740 or higher can secure better interest rates. FHA loans offer more flexibility, accepting scores as low as 580 with a 3.5% down payment, or 500 with 10% down. VA and USDA loans, popular in rural areas like parts of Montague County near 76270, often require a minimum of 620 but provide benefits like no down payment for eligible veterans or low-income buyers. Income Verification

Lenders verify income through pay stubs, W-2 forms, tax returns, and bank statements, typically covering the last two years. Your debt-to-income (DTI) ratio should generally not exceed 43-50%, depending on the loan type. Self-employed individuals in 76270 may qualify via Non-QM loans using bank statements or asset-based documentation. Texas programs like those from the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s (TDHCA) emphasize stable income, with limits varying by household size and location—often up to 115% of the area median income for USDA eligibility in rural Sunset, Texas areas.

Down Payment Options

Down payment requirements vary by loan program. Conventional loans need at least 3% down, while FHA requires 3.5%, and VA/USDA offer 0% down options. For first-time home buyers in 76270, Texas-specific assistance can cover up to 5% through programs like My First Texas Home or Homes for Texas Heroes, available via forgivable loans or grants. Conventional Loans

Conventional loans are ideal for buyers with strong credit profiles and are one of the most common options for home purchases in Texas. Offered through private lenders and backed by Fannie Mae or Freddie Mac, these loans typically require a minimum credit score of 620 and a down payment as low as 3% for first-time buyers. In the 76270 area, where median home prices hover around $300,000, this means you could buy with just $9,000 down. Benefits include competitive interest rates, no upfront mortgage insurance if you put 20% down, and flexibility for various property types. FHA Loans

FHA loans, insured by the Federal Housing Administration, are particularly advantageous for first-time home buyers in rural or suburban areas like 76270. They allow for lower down payments of just 3.5% with a credit score of 580 or higher (or 10% down for scores as low as 500), making homeownership more accessible without needing perfect credit. Gift funds from family are permitted for down payments, and these loans accommodate flexible debt-to-income ratios. In Texas, FHA loans align well with state programs like those from the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s (TDHCA), offering additional down payment assistance up to 5%. VA Loans

For eligible veterans, active-duty service members, and surviving spouses, VA loans provide exceptional benefits for purchasing homes in the 76270 zip code. Guaranteed by the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s, these loans require no down payment and eliminate private mortgage insurance (PMI), potentially saving thousands. Minimum credit scores start at 620, and funding fees can be rolled into the loan. In Texas, VA loans are popular due to the state's large veteran population and can be combined with local incentives. USDA Loans

USDA loans, backed by the U.S. Department of Agriculture, are perfect for first-time buyers in eligible rural areas like much of Montague County, including 76270. These government-backed loans offer 100% financing with no down payment required, as long as your income doesn't exceed 115% of the area's median. Credit scores of 640 or higher qualify for streamlined approval, and there's no PMI, keeping monthly costs low. In Texas suburbs, USDA loans support affordable housing initiatives and can pair with state down payment assistance for closing costs. They're especially beneficial for modest-income families looking to settle in quieter Texas locales. Current Interest Rates and Costs in 76270

In the 76270 zip code, located in Montague County, Texas, current mortgage rates for purchase loans reflect statewide averages as of late 2025. For a 30-year fixed-rate conventional loan, expect interest rates around 6.63%, with an APR of approximately 6.26%. Shorter-term options like 15-year fixed rates are typically lower at about 6.13% interest and 5.83% APR. These rates can vary based on factors such as credit score (minimum 620 for conventional loans), down payment (as low as 3%), and loan-to-value ratio. For veterans or those in rural areas, VA loans offer 0% down with rates often competitive to conventional, while USDA loans provide similar benefits for eligible income levels in suburban parts of 76270.

Texas-specific programs, including those from the Texas State Affordable Housing Corporation (TSAHC) and the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s (TDHCA), can help first-time home buyers in 76270 access lower rates and down payment assistance up to 5% of the loan amount. For instance, the My First Texas Home program offers below-market interest rates on FHA, VA, or USDA loans, paired with forgivable assistance for closing costs. Jumbo loans exceeding the $806,500 conventional limit may require 10-20% down and start at higher rates around 6.8% or more, depending on the borrower's profile.

Closing costs in 76270 typically range from 2-5% of the home's purchase price, averaging $6,000-$15,000 on a median home value of about $315,000. These include origination fees (0.5-1% of the loan), appraisal fees ($300-$500), title insurance (state-regulated in Texas), and prepaid items like property taxes (around 1.8% annually) and homeowners insurance. FHA loans may add upfront mortgage insurance premiums (1.75% of the loan), while conventional loans under 20% down require private mortgage insurance (PMI) adding $50-$200 monthly.
